Mango chicken curry recipe

With succulent chicken thighs, fragrant garlic and spicy chilli paired deliciously with sweet mango and refreshing coconut milk, this hearty chicken curry is packed with flavour. It's the perfect family dinner and an easy chicken recipe that can be made in just 30 minutes. See method
Ingredients
- 2 tbsp vegetable oil
- 500g (1lb) chicken thigh fillets, cut into large chunks
- 1 red onion, thickly sliced
- 2 garlic cloves, crushed
- pinch red chilli flakes, plus extra to serve
- 1 x 230g jar spicy mango chutney
- 400ml tin light coconut milk
- handful fresh curry leaves (optional)
- cooked white rice, to serve
If you don't have red onions, try using white, brown or spring onions

Method
- Heat half the oil in a nonstick frying pan. Add the chicken and cook until golden all over. Remove from the pan with a slotted spoon and set aside.
- In the same pan, cook the onion for 2-3 minutes, until softened. Stir in the garlic and chilli flakes and cook for 1 minute more, until fragrant. Add just over half the mango chutney to the pan along with the coconut milk and the reserved chicken. Bring to the boil, then simmer for 10 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through.
- Stir in a little more mango chutney to taste (if needed) and season well. Meanwhile, heat the remaining oil in a small pan. Add the curry leaves and fry for 30 seconds - 1 minute, until crisp. Drain on kitchen paper, then arrange over the curry. Serve with the rice and extra chilli flakes, if you like.
Freezing and defrosting guidelines
You can freeze the curry only – once the dish has cooled completely, transfer it to an airtight, freezer-safe container, seal and freeze for up to 1-3 months. To serve, defrost thoroughly in the fridge overnight before reheating. To re-heat: Loosely cover with foil and bake until dish is thoroughly heated through. Re-heat until piping hot.
